Transportation to Downtown Toronto

If you want to travel to downtown we recommend taking the GO Train / Bus. Driving downtown can take time during the summer. Usually there is a lot of traffic to and from the city, and finding parking can get difficult.   

Every GO Station has a parking lot where you can park your car, (overnight included for most) and make your way downtown.

Things to Downtown Toronto

Here are some of our favourite local activities in Toronto:

St. Lawrence Market: This is a major public market in Toronto and is a must-visit for any foodie in Toronto

Kensington Market: This is a walkable bohemian neighbourhood that draws artists and tourists to its indie shops, vintage boutiques and arts spaces 

Ripleys Aquarium: This one is great for kids! If you want to check out a giant aquarium with all kinds of sea creatures - this is the place to go! Its also right beside the CN tower so you can get some good snaps of that too! 

Graffiti Alley: If you are walking around the city, this is a great route to pass through. The name is says it all - its long alley with graffiti / murals along the way!

Things to do in Oakville

Oakville is a smaller suburban city outside of Toronto. Here are a few of the fun things to do in Oakville:

Dave & Busters - this is the Chuck-e-cheese for adults! A mix of food and arcades. For those of you staying at the Hilton Garden Inn, in Oakville, this is a very close by!

Cineplex Cinemas Winston Churchill - if you're in for a movie, this place is full of different restaurants and activities. For those of you staying at the Hilton Garden Inn, in Oakville, this is a very close by! 

Walk by Oakville or Burlington Waterfront - if you go south towards the lake, there are plenty of parks and trails to stroll through! 

Aerosports Trampoline Park - this a fun place to jump around with the kids (and adults!)
